Can anyone tell me if I can use dining plan credits to pay for the gospel brunch at House Of Blues? The websiye says you can, but when I called HOB they said the dining credits only pay a portion and I have to pay the remaining balance. Tried calling wdw-dine, but there is a long hold so I thought I'd ask here. Thank you!

It's right on the Disney Dining page

Sunday Gospel Brunch
Listen to the joyous music of top gospel groups as you feast on all-you-care-to-eat Southern-style fare. The buffet includes such favorites as chicken jambalaya and BBQ chicken, as well as scrambled eggs, biscuits and gravy, bread pudding and made-to-order omelets.

Taking place at 10:30 AM and 1:00 PM most Sundays, this always joyful—and always popular—celebration requires an admission ticket to join in the festivities! Be sure to book and reserve yours up to 180 days prior to your visit by calling (407) 934-2006†.

Note: dining plans are now accepted for brunch.

1) Yes, there is a surcharge.
2) The normal pricing is $43 per ticket, for either a child or an adult.
3) DDP does not reimburse that amount, so the guest has to make up the difference.
4) This is only fair to the establishment . . . DDP is not a catch-all for every location and every menu item.
5) The prices might have changed, but the surcharge used to be $21 per ticket.
